Summary of the role: The Sr. Leave of Absence Administrator role will focus heavily on Ingram Micro’s leave program by ensuring plans are administered consistently with company policies and are in compliance with federal and state regulations, including but not limited to COBRA, HIPAA, FMLA, CFRA and PDL. This position will often work independently and will support/partner closely with the other corporate benefits team members. In this role, you will research inquiries from associates, managers and HR Business Partners regarding leaves of absence policy and procedures. Will also execute LOA processes and identify problems and solutions to ensure positive experiences. Partner closely with Third party leave administer and Payroll to ensure leaves are tracked and paid correctly. Ensure that forms are collected, recorded, and leaves are filed on time. The role: Leave of Absence Administration: Ensure compliance with company policies, legal and regulatory requirements, and applicable leave laws, including updating and improving processes and forms Manage the Leave of Absence (LOA) administration which includes Short Term Disability, Federal and State Medical Leave, unpaid LOA and other leave programs including leading the interactive process. Manage own LOA claim files (30-50) for entire lifecycle while overseeing/providing guidance for leaves at various US locations (100+ at a time). Assist with the development of communications and trainings to facilitate process improvement with the HRBP’s through a better understanding of the regulations and each other’s role in the LOA process. Identify gaps and inefficiencies in benefits administration (areas of review to include payroll, benefits, third party leave administrator, HR and legal) and provide recommendations to optimize workload efficiency and accuracy.
